Set in the all-male, ultra-strict Gurukul college, Mohabbatein pits two opposing philosophies against each other. Principal Narayan Shankar (Amitabh Bachchan) runs the institution with an iron fist, believing that love is a distraction that weakens men. His world is turned upside down when Raj Aryan (Shah Rukh Khan), a charismatic and mysterious new music teacher, joins the faculty. Raj secretly encourages three young students to pursue love against the Principal’s draconian rules. The film weaves their romantic subplots with a flashback revealing Raj’s own tragic love story with Megha (Aishwarya Rai) – a secret directly connected to Narayan Shankar’s hatred of love.

(translated as "Love Stories") is a landmark musical romantic drama directed by Aditya Chopra.

Synopsis: The story centers on Narayan Shankar (Amitabh Bachchan), the stern, authoritarian principal of Gurukul, a prestigious all-boys institution with three strict rules: Tradition, Honor, and Discipline. He strictly forbids romance, a rule challenged when Raj Aryan (Shah Rukh Khan) joins as a music teacher to encourage students to follow their hearts in memory of his late love, Narayan's daughter. This popular Hindi soap opera, based on Manju Kapur's novel Custody, focuses on mature love and societal issues like divorce and infertility.

Synopsis: It follows the story of Ishita, a Tamilian dentist, and Raman, a Punjabi businessman, who enter a marriage of convenience for the sake of Raman’s daughter, Ruhi. Over time, their initial friction turns into deep affection as they navigate family obstacles and past traumas. Where to Watch with Subtitles: Narayan Shankar: “Ishq ek bimari hai
